Q: Is 313,698 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 313,698 is a composite number.

Why is 313,698 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 313,698 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 11 14 21 22 33 42 49 66 77 97 98 147 154 194 231 291 294 462 539 582 679 1,067 1,078 1,358 1,617 2,037 2,134 3,201 3,234 4,074 4,753 6,402 7,469 9,506 14,259 14,938 22,407 28,518 44,814 52,283 104,566 156,849 and 313,698, with no remainder.

Since 313,698 cannot be divided by just 1 and 313,698, it is a composite number.
